A Career Advancement Programme in Synthetic Biology for Water Management offers professionals a focused pathway to enhance their skills in this rapidly growing field. The programme's curriculum is designed to equip participants with the advanced knowledge and practical expertise needed to tackle pressing water challenges using cutting-edge synthetic biology approaches.
Learning outcomes typically include a deep understanding of genetic engineering techniques applicable to water purification, wastewater treatment, and water resource management. Participants will gain hands-on experience with various biotechnologies and computational tools relevant to synthetic biology. The program often involves collaborative projects and networking opportunities, fostering real-world application skills.
The duration of such a programme varies, ranging from a few months for intensive short courses to a year or more for comprehensive certificate or master's level programs. The specific length depends on the program's depth and focus. Participants can expect to dedicate significant time to both theoretical learning and practical laboratory work.
This Career Advancement Programme holds significant industry relevance. The burgeoning field of synthetic biology presents innovative solutions to global water scarcity and pollution. Graduates of this programme will find themselves well-prepared for roles in biotechnology companies, environmental consultancies, research institutions, and governmental agencies working on water-related issues. Expertise in microbial engineering, bioremediation, and bio-based water treatment is highly sought after.
The programme often includes modules covering water quality monitoring, bioreactor design, and environmental risk assessment, ensuring graduates are equipped to address the multifaceted nature of water management challenges using synthetic biology innovations. This provides a significant competitive advantage in a rapidly expanding sector focused on sustainable water solutions.
